What does CRR mean in RESIDENTIAL


CRR stands for Community Residential Rehabilitation. It refers to a type of housing and support program for individuals with mental health conditions or substance use disorders. CRR programs aim to provide a stable and supportive environment that promotes recovery, rehabilitation, and independent living.

What is CRR?

CRR programs typically offer a range of services to residents, including:

  • Housing: CRR facilities provide safe and affordable housing in a community setting.
  • Mental Health Treatment: Residents receive therapeutic services such as individual and group therapy, medication management, and case management.
  • Substance Use Treatment: For individuals with substance use problems, CRR programs offer detoxification, counseling, and support groups.
  • Vocational Rehabilitation: Residents are assisted in finding employment, developing job skills, and achieving financial independence.
  • Independent Living Skills Training: CRR programs help residents develop the skills necessary for independent living, such as budgeting, cooking, and self-care.

Importance of CRR

CRR programs play a crucial role in supporting individuals with mental health or substance use challenges. They provide a structured and supportive environment that fosters recovery and promotes personal growth. By offering a range of services, CRR programs help residents:

  • Stabilize their mental health: Residents receive the necessary support and treatment to manage their symptoms and prevent relapse.
  • Develop coping mechanisms: CRR programs teach residents coping strategies and skills to manage stress, triggers, and cravings.
  • Build social connections: Residents interact with peers and staff in a supportive environment, reducing isolation and fostering a sense of community.
  • Increase independence: CRR programs help residents develop the skills and confidence needed to live independently and participate fully in their community.

What is a Community Residential Rehabilitation (CRR)?

A Community Residential Rehabilitation (CRR) is a residential care facility that provides support and rehabilitation services to individuals with disabilities, such as mental illness, intellectual disabilities, or physical disabilities. These facilities offer a structured and supportive environment where residents can develop skills and regain independence.

Who can live in a CRR?

CRRs typically provide housing and support for adults who have disabilities that require a residential setting. This may include individuals with mental illness, intellectual disabilities, physical disabilities, or other conditions that make it difficult for them to live independently.

What services do CRRs provide?

CRRs offer a range of services to support residents, including:

  • Housing and meals
  • Personal care assistance
  • Medication management
  • Counseling and therapy
  • Skills training (e.g., life skills, social skills, job skills)
  • Recreation and leisure activities
  • Case management and support planning

How are CRRs funded?

CRRs may be funded through a variety of sources, including government programs, private insurance, and resident fees. The availability of funding can vary depending on the location and type of CRR.

What are the benefits of living in a CRR?

Living in a CRR can provide several benefits for individuals with disabilities, including:

  • A safe and supportive environment
  • Access to necessary services and supports
  • Opportunities for skill development and rehabilitation
  • A sense of community and belonging
  • Reduced hospitalization rates
